I think, from my limited experience that acheivements in sports and other compeditive stuff is determined by 4 things,
practice; a person who trains 10hrs a week will beat a person who trains 3hrs a weelk, duh
Determination; this is the "mental game" and motivation behind someone, the thing that can make anyone a winner
Strategy; a person with a plan does a lot better. Its very obvious in all the national leauges (ex: NBA, NHL, NFL) and in cycleing its where/when you attack the person and what you train most for (sprinter, climber, ect)
and yes Genetics; not a huge factor most of the time (think, 80lbs 4 foot tall vs. 210lbs 6 foot tall) but in most cases its just what I would call an 'edge', not the determining factor.
